Transaction 6756d106a10c9a4ad36510241eebdfb688ffc57c42e80a92bb5948138a3b8fe2

1 Input
2 Outputs
  • 6756d106a10c9a4ad36510241eebdfb688ffc57c42e80a92bb5948138a3b8fe2:0
  • value  86000
    address  3CAhJWiXm8pGC81ekns6SJ93sh62uEbeWj
  • 6756d106a10c9a4ad36510241eebdfb688ffc57c42e80a92bb5948138a3b8fe2:1
  • value  15093
    address  bc1qde5g7vcqwhn7jprxufufjelluuc9kuyyxcgkjv